Vista Outdoor Selects Outdoor Segments CEO

Vista Outdoor has named Eric Nyman its new Outdoor Products Segment CEO to lead the company following a planned separation later this year. 

As part of the change, Nyman and Sporting Products CEO Jason Vanderbrink will be elevated to the Vista Outdoor board of directors. Gary McArthur, interim CEO of Vista Outdoor, will retain this title until the split and will then become chairman of the board of the new Outdoor Products Company.

Michael Callahan, chairman of the Vista Outdoor board of directors, said, “[Nyman’s] unique background and skill set, combined with our company’s unmatched portfolio of iconic brands, resilient operating model and strong balance sheet, positions Outdoor Products to deliver compelling value for our shareholders.”

Nyman has more than 30 years in the consumer products industry and joins Vista Outdoor from Hasbro Inc., where he most recently served as president and COO.

Iron Valley Supply Grows Team

Iron Valley Supply announced the additions of Cary Wells as senior merchandiser/business analyst and Jacob Ring as merchandiser.

Wells has 23 years of experience in the sporting goods industry from roles at United Sports Companies and Dunkin Lewis Agency. He joined Iron Valley Supply as a merchandiser in 2022.

Wells is also a retired veteran of the USMC. 

Ring served in the U.S. Army before working for Ellett Brothers and Davidson’s Inc.

RISE Armament Names Firearms Director

William “Smalls” Smalley was recently named the director of RISE Armament’s firearms division.

“We’re excited to welcome Smalls to the team. His firearms expertise, business skill set and alignment with our values and mission will no doubt help RISE continue its accelerated growth,” stated Matt Torres, CEO of RISE Armament.

Smalley brings extensive experience to the role from working with such companies as Remington, AAC, Bushmaster, PARA and Franklin Armory.

Christensen Arms Strengthens Executive Team

Christensen Arms announced three strategic additions to its executive team: Randy Stumph as general manager, Michael Halleron as EVP of sales and Willie Vernon as EVP of marketing.

Christensen Arms Chairman Vic Keller stated, “These hires demonstrate our commitment to growth and excellence. We believe in moving forward and shaping the future of not only our company, but of the industry. We’re excited about the journey ahead.”

Stumph brings 20+ years of manufacturing industry experience from roles with manufacturing companies such as US Synthetic, Blendtec and Little Giant Ladder Systems.

With over 25 years of experience, Halleron has held executive roles at organizations like Fiocchi of America, Adams Arms and Federal Ammunition.

Vernon has led marketing teams at companies such as SilencerCo, Vista Outdoor and BOTE Paddle Boards.

Fiocchi Announces Sales Director

Fiocchi welcomed Ben Peters as its new director of sales where he is tasked with managing over 20 territory reps and several rep groups.

Chris Tinkle, Fiocchi VP of sales, said, “With Fiocchi’s ongoing expansions in both product lines and manufacturing capacities, [Peters’] experience and proven capabilities will be significant assets for us immediately and moving forward.”

Peters has nearly a decade of experience in sales, business development and marketing positions in the outdoor segment, including seven years with Remington Outdoor Company and, most recently, Primary Weapons Systems and Lone Wolf Arms.

Walther Arms Names Director

Walther Arms announced the return of Cody Osborn as the director of communications and channel marketing. He is responsible for developing and executing comprehensive marketing strategies, optimizing communication channels and strengthening partnerships with distributors, dealers and industry influencers.

“We are beyond excited to welcome Cody back to the Walther Arms family,” said Rob McCanna, president and CEO of Walther Arms Inc. “His knowledge of the industry, coupled with strong leadership skills and the ability to connect with our partners, will undoubtedly bolster our marketing initiatives and reinforce our duty to excellence in communication and customer engagement.”

In his previous tenure at Walther Arms, Osborn played a pivotal role in enhancing the company’s brand presence and developing successful marketing campaigns that resonated with the shooting community.

Pass It On — Outdoor Mentors Welcomes Board Members

Pass It On — Outdoor Mentors announced a new board chair, Eric Dinger, and the addition of two new board members, Mark Estrada and Joel Hodgdon.

Dinger, a consultant who works with businesses and NGOs in the conservation space, most recently served as the president of Arbor Day Carbon.

“Eric has been a great advocate and leader on our board of directors for many years. We are looking forward to how he leads our program moving forward,” said Brittany French CEO of Pass It On — Outdoor Mentors.

Estrada is the brand and marketing director for VEIL Camo and PROIS. He has 20 years of experience in the outdoor industry from roles at Under Armour and Cabela’s.

Outgoing Pass It On Board Chair Ryan Bronson shared, “As Pass It On grows and brings more youth into hunting, we need to build a sustainable business plan with it and Mark Estrada will be a valuable advisor.”

Hodgdon is currently the marketing director for Remington Ammunition and has additional experience from roles at Federal Ammunition, the Congressional Sportsman’s Foundation and his family’s business, Hodgdon Powder Company.

Bronson stated, “Joel is a seasoned industry marketer with a passion for hunting and the shooting sports, and adds an important perspective for our governing board.”
